Key Features of the Respiratory Requisition Form

This form includes several fillable fields designed to capture comprehensive patient data. Key sections in the form consist of:
  • Patient Information: Last name, first name, sex, address, city, postal code, and telephone number.
  • Health Card Number and Diagnosis: Essential for identifying the patient's health status.
  • Oxygen Therapy Specifications: Details like O2 flow rate and ABG results that inform treatment decisions.
  • Funding Category: Indicates how the equipment will be financed.
  • Physician Signature: Required to authorize the request.
The form's clarity and simplicity are vital for ensuring users can complete it without confusion.

Common Errors to Avoid When Completing the Respiratory Requisition Form

Avoiding mistakes while filling out the Respiratory Requisition Form is crucial for successful submission. Common errors include:
  • Leaving fields blank, especially critical information like patient identification and diagnosis.
  • Failing to obtain the physician's signature, which is mandatory.
  • Misreporting information regarding oxygen flow rates or patient's health history.
Reviewing the completed form for accuracy before submission can significantly reduce the likelihood of these errors.
